Key Topics Covered in the 2014-2018 Resources
The Gina Wilson All Things Algebra materials from 2014 to 2018 cover a broad spectrum of algebraic topics, ensuring a thorough understanding for students. These resources are meticulously crafted to address the core concepts and skills essential for success in algebra. Let's break down some of the key areas you'll find covered in these materials. First up are the foundational concepts, including linear equations and inequalities. These are the building blocks of algebra, and Gina Wilson's resources provide extensive practice and clear explanations to ensure students master them. You'll find worksheets, activities, and assessments designed to reinforce these concepts from various angles. Next, the materials delve into systems of equations, covering methods such as substitution, elimination, and graphing. This section is particularly robust, offering a variety of problems that challenge students to apply their knowledge in different contexts. Quadratic functions are another significant area, with resources that cover factoring, completing the square, and using the quadratic formula. These topics are often tricky for students, but Gina Wilson's approach breaks them down into manageable steps, making them easier to understand. Polynomials also receive detailed attention, including operations with polynomials, factoring, and polynomial equations. The materials provide numerous examples and practice problems to help students become proficient in this area. Radicals and exponents are covered comprehensively, addressing simplifying radicals, rational exponents, and exponential functions. These topics are crucial for higher-level math courses, and the resources ensure students have a solid foundation. Finally, functions are a major focus, including function notation, domain and range, and transformations of functions. This section provides a deep dive into the concept of functions, which is essential for understanding calculus and other advanced topics. How to Effectively Use These Algebra Resources
To really maximize the benefits of Gina Wilson All Things Algebra from 2014-2018, it's all about using the resources in a way that fits your specific needs and learning style. Whether you're a teacher planning your lessons or a student looking for extra help, there are several strategies you can employ to make the most of these materials. For teachers, these resources can be a goldmine for lesson planning. The comprehensive nature of the materials means you have everything you need at your fingertips – from daily warm-ups and lesson plans to worksheets, quizzes, and tests. A great way to start is by aligning the resources with your curriculum standards and pacing guide. Identify the key topics you need to cover and then select the corresponding materials from Gina Wilson's collection. Don’t be afraid to mix and match different components to create a customized learning experience for your students. For example, you might use a worksheet for in-class practice, a quiz to assess understanding, and an interactive notebook page for review. Another effective strategy is to use the resources to differentiate instruction. The materials often include various levels of difficulty, allowing you to cater to the diverse needs of your students. You can provide additional support for struggling learners by using the simpler worksheets and activities, while challenging advanced students with more complex problems. For students, these resources are fantastic for extra practice and reinforcement. If you're struggling with a particular concept, start by reviewing the lesson materials and examples provided. Then, work through the practice problems to solidify your understanding. Don’t just go through the motions – actively engage with the material by trying to explain the concepts in your own words and working through the problems step-by-step. The quizzes and tests can be used as valuable self-assessment tools. Take them to gauge your understanding and identify areas where you need more practice. If you consistently struggle with certain types of problems, focus your efforts on those areas. Consider forming a study group with classmates to work through the materials together. Explaining concepts to others can be a powerful way to deepen your own understanding, and you can learn from your peers’ insights and perspectives.
